Research today. Hope tomorrow. A transformational increase in research funding is needed to find the answers that will prevent future generations from suffering from age-related dementias such as Alzheimer’s disease.
The numbers speak volumes: 5.4 million individuals in the US today with 16 million expected by 2050. Every day 10,000 Baby Boomers turn 65 just as their risk for developing Alzheimer’s disease begins to rise. The cost in this country for Alzheimer’s disease care, including Medicare and Medicaid, is estimated to be $200 billion a year!
We face bankrupting our nation, financially, physically and emotionally unless we find treatments that work.
